PowerScale: Isilon: Yükseltmeden sonra sudo hesabı kullanma "USER is not in the sudoers file. Bu olay bildirildi." (Kullanıcı Tarafından Düzeltilebilir)
Summary: Sınırlı sayıda OneFS sürümünde Sudo hesapları, geçici bir çözüm kullanılarak oluşturulmuştur. Küme, sorunun giderildiği bir OneFS kod sürümüne yükseltildiğinde bu sudo hesapları düzgün çalışmaz. ...
Symptoms
Kod, OneFS'nin bir sürümünden yükseltildi. isi_visudo OneFS'nin daha yeni bir sürümünde çalışmıyordu. isi_visudo düzeltildi.
sudo OneFS sürümünde arızalı bir hesapla oluşturulan hesaplar isi_visudo ile ilgili hatalar yaşandı sudo Düzeltilmiş bir kod sürümüne (ör. v8.1.0.4) yükselttikten sonra. Rağmen sudo Hesap girişleri onaylanıyor /etc/mcp/override/sudoers ve /usr/local/etc/sudoers—gerektirir root Erişim—sudo düzgün çalışmadı.
Çalışmayan sudo hesabından daha fazla çıktı, aşağıdakine ek olarak aşağıdaki çıktıya benzer olabilir. USERNAME is not in the sudoers file hata:
MYCLUSTER-13% sudo isi status We trust you have received the usual lecture from the local System Administrator. It usually boils down to these three things: #1) Respect the privacy of others. #2) Think before you type. #3) With great power comes great responsibility. Password: Sorry, user USERNAME is not allowed to execute '/usr/bin/isi status' as root on mycluster-13.
Cause
Resolution
olarak oturum açın root kullanıcı ve:
- Kullanım
isi_visudo
ve için ayarlanmış olan KULLANICI hesabını silinsudo. Yalnızca silmeye dikkat edinsudoçalışmayan hesap. Dosyayı kaydedin.:wq!
- Kullanım
isi_visudo
ve KULLANICI hesabını doğru ayarlarla yeniden oluşturun. Dosyayı kaydedin.
Kod yükseltmesi, rolleri ve diğer yetkilendirmeleri etkilememelidir. Kullanıcı hesabı ve parola değişmeden kalır. Yukarıdaki adımları gerçekleştirdikten sonra hesap tekrar çalışacaktır.